If you have an Asian market near you, you can probably buy 'Kochujang ,' (Kochijan) the Korean spicy bean paste already made up. It's a necessary flavor for Korean cooking.
Ingredients:
* 18 ounces chicken breasts
* 6 eggs, separated
* 12 ounces carrots, julienned
* 12 ounces cucumbers, julienned
* 12 ounces spinach, cooked and shredded
* sesame oil, as needed
* salt, pepper to taste
* 6 cups cooked sushi rice
* 1 cup soy sauce
* 1 cup sugar
* 1/4 cup garlic, minced
* 1/4 cup chopped white scallion
* 3 tablespoons sesame seeds, toasted and crushed
* 1/4 cup chili bean paste (kochujang)
* 2 tablespoons sugar
* 1 tablespoon water
Directions:
1. 1 Make the marinade:
Combine 1 cup soy sauce, 1 cup sugar, 1/4 cup minced garlic, 1/4 cup chopped white scallion, 3 tablespoons toasted, crushed sesame seeds and pepper to taste.
2. 2 Cut chicken breasts into small pieces, matchstick sized.
3. 3 Let rest at least 2 hours in marinade -- refrigerated.
4. 4 Season egg yolks with salt. Beat until smooth.
5. 5 Lightly oil and heat nonstick pan over medium flame.
6. 6 Cook yolks crêpe-style. Transfer crêpes to. sheet pan to cool.
7. 7 Repeat process with egg whites. (If necessary, add small. amount of cornstarch-water mixture to keep whites smooth.).
8. 8 Julienne white and yellow crêpes. Reserve.
9. 9 Season carrots and cucumber with salt. Set aside 5 minutes. Rinse; pat dry. Saute in sesame oil. Reserve.
10. 10 Stir-fry spinach in sesame oil. Reserve.
11. 11 Arrange chicken, egg, vegetables around rice.
12. 12 Make Kochujang sauce: combine 1/4 cup kochujang (chile-bean paste), 2 tablespoon sugar and 1 tablespoon water in saucepan. Heat to boil, stirring constantly.
13. 13 Cook over medium heat until sugar dissolves and mixture reduces, 3-5 minutes.
14. 14 Serve Kochujang sauce with the Bibimbap
